Honolulu County, HI vs Warren County, KY
Property Tax Rate Comparison 2025
Quick Answer
Honolulu County, HI: 0.23% effective rate · $1,400/yr median tax · median home $608,852
Warren County, KY: 0.82% effective rate · $1,258/yr median tax · median home $153,469
Side-by-Side Comparison
| Metric | Honolulu County, HI | Warren County, KY | National Avg |
|---|---|---|---|
| Effective Tax Rate | 0.23% | 0.82% | 1.06% |
| Median Annual Tax | $1,400 | $1,258 | $2,778 |
| Median Home Value | $608,852 | $153,469 | $268,728 |
| Population | 974,563 | 134,554 | — |
